What is a key component of diversified agricultural landscapes in agroecology?

Combination of annual and perennial crops, livestock, and aquatic animals

This quiz explores the ways in which agroecological systems optimize species and genetic diversity, including agroforestry, intercropping, crop rotations, and crop-livestock systems.
